Oil Changes Every 3,000 Miles? Not Anymore



Among the most stubborn misconceptions in car maintenance is the concept that you need to change your oil every 3,000 miles. While this used to be typical method, contemporary engines and improved oil solutions have transformed the game. Many vehicles can currently safely go 7,000 to 10,000 miles in between oil changes, relying on usage and the sort of oil utilized. Adhering to an obsolete timetable can bring about unneeded prices and waste.



Rather than counting on a gas mileage number from the past, inspect your automobile's proprietor's handbook and take note of your control panel indications. They're developed to allow you know when it's really time for an adjustment, and following them can save you money without endangering engine health.



Premium Fuel Doesn't Always Mean Premium Performance



It's very easy to think that higher-octane fuel equates to much better efficiency, but that's not necessarily true for each lorry. Unless your vehicle particularly calls for premium fuel, filling up with it will not offer any type of added benefits. It could be doing bit greater than draining your budget.



Autos designed for regular unleaded gas operate perfectly well on it, and using premium in such automobiles won't enhance horsepower or fuel efficiency. Prior to making the button, consult your proprietor's handbook. Warm-Ups in Winter? Not Always Necessary



A preferred winter routine is warming up your automobile before driving, commonly for several minutes. While it seems sensible, particularly in cold environments, modern-day engines are developed to warm up much faster when being driven, not when sitting still. Extended idling can squander fuel and cause unneeded discharges.



Unless you're driving an older model with a carburetor, your auto does not need a lengthy workout session. Simply give it 30 seconds to a min, then drive gently until the engine reaches running temperature. This obtains your car heated up effectively without placing strain on your system.



Battery Replacement Doesn't Follow a Fixed Schedule



Lots of vehicle drivers believe they must replace their auto battery every three years like clockwork. While this is a suitable quote, it's not a tough guideline. The real life-span of a battery depends on different variables, including climate, driving behaviors, and use of accessories like a/c and warmed seats.



Some batteries might last approximately five years or more, particularly in light environments. Rather than replacing it on a rigorous schedule, it's smarter to have the battery evaluated consistently. This way, you can replace it only when it starts showing signs of wear, instead of doing it prematurely.

More Maintenance Isn't Always Better



There's an usual mistaken belief that more constant maintenance brings about a longer-lasting car. While that seems sensible, it's not constantly real. Over-maintaining can really result in issues. Overfilling fluids, unnecessary filter substitutes, or continuous tire rotations can trigger wear in position that do not require it.



Sticking very closely to manufacturer-recommended service intervals is typically the most effective path. These guidelines are based upon considerable testing and aid you stay clear of both neglect and overindulgence. Depend on your routine and collaborate with professionals that comprehend what your specific automobile really requires.



Tire Pressure: Set It and Forget It? Think Again



Some drivers fill their tires as soon as and presume they're excellent to go for the season. Nevertheless, tire pressure can change with temperature level adjustments, roadway problems, and also time. Driving on underinflated tires can reduce gas efficiency and raise the risk of tire damage.



Checking your tire pressure monthly-- or more often during weather changes-- can expand the life of your tires and boost safety and security. If you're unclear of the correct PSI, it's generally published inside your motorist's door framework. Brake Pads Last Forever? If Only



Some motorists presume their brakes will last the life of the automobile if they don't listen to any kind of shrieking or grinding. While those sounds do signal concerns, waiting on them isn't the best technique. Brake pads wear gradually and need routine inspections no matter noise.



Many pads last in between 25,000 and 70,000 miles, depending on just how and where you drive. City driving, heavy stopping, or towing can wear them down quicker. A positive check can keep you ahead of the issue, ensuring security and avoiding more pricey repairs later on.



Engine Lights Aren't Always Urgent-- But Don't Ignore Them



Seeing the check engine light is never a welcome minute. Some drivers ignore it, presuming it's small, while others panic. The truth lies somewhere between. While some issues activating the light are small-- like a loosened gas cap-- others can signal genuine troubles.



Postponing diagnosis may turn a tiny repair into a major one. If your light comes on and stays on, it's worth having it examined without delay. Modern diagnostic tools can pinpoint the problem quick, conserving you from presuming video games and possible damages.



Windscreen Wipers: Replace Only When They Break? Not So Fast



Wipers often tend to be among one of the most neglected parts of a car. Lots of people wait up until they totally stop working before replacing them, which can be harmful. Exposure is vital in bad weather condition, and worn wipers can produce streaks, skips, or leave locations unblemished.
